MARY FRANCES MALMGREN (published on June 09, 2009)



MARY FRANCES MALMGREN (nee LYONS) 1918 - 2009 Peacefully in her sleep, on Thursday, June 4th, 2009 at Riverview Health Centre, Mary passed away at the age of 90. Mary is lovingly remembered by her two daughters Carol (Wayne) and Donna; her grandchildren Whitney, Hilary and Ethan Bohn, and several nieces and nephews. She was predeceased by her parents, William and Pearl Lyons, her twin sister Eileen in 1974, and her husband Harvey in 2000. Mary was born on November 7, 1918 in Edmonton, Alberta. She grew up in Winnipeg and attended St. Mary's Academy, where she graduated from the music program in grade 12. As a young woman, Mary was actively involved at Grace United Church, both in youth activities and duet piano playing with her sister. Mary and Eileen were both accomplished pianists, attaining their ACTM from the Toronto Conservatory of Music and several awards. In 1942 Mary married a young naval officer, Harvey Malmgren, who was the love of her life for 57 years. Their early married life was spent in Toronto where Mary worked in a bank and Harvey was employed in the Navy. They later moved back to Winnipeg where Harvey started up Malmgren Mfg., a farm machinery manufacturing company, with his father and three brothers. When their two daughters were born, Mary stayed home to raise her family. Many years later, Mary's family grew to include three grandchildren, of whom she was very proud and loved dearly. Mary was a true lady. She had impeccable manners, good taste and a sense of style. She was a wonderful cook and entertainer, hosting many family get-togethers and parties over the years. With Harvey, the family, and many friends, she enjoyed years of boating on Lake Winnipeg and Northern Harbour on the family boats: the Chipewyan, the Buccaneer, the Carodon and later in life, the Nancy Gail.
